Chaparral Energy Announces Year-End 2012 Results

and 2013 Guidance

OKLAHOMA CITY, February 26, 2013 – Chaparral Energy, Inc. today announced year-end 2012 results as well as 2013 guidance.

2012 RESULTS

Production – Chaparral anticipates 2012 production to be approximately 9.1 million barrels of oil equivalent.

Adjusted EBITDA – Chaparral expects 2012 adjusted EBITDA to be in the range of $330 to $340 million.

Capital Expenditures – Total capital expenditures for 2012 is expected to be $531 million.

Reserves – Chaparral reported total proved reserves as of December 31, 2012 of 146.1 million barrels of oil equivalent with a PV-10 value of $2.1 billion.

The Company’s proved reserves are summarized in the table below.

The present value of our total proved reserves discounted at 10% is based on SEC prices of $94.71 per Bbl for oil and $2.76 per Mcf for natural gas.


2013 GUIDANCE

Capital Expenditures – Chaparral forecasts total capital expenditures in 2013 to be between $410 million and $420 million.

Production – Chaparral expects total oil and gas production for 2013 to be between 9.6 million and 9.8 million barrels of oil equivalent.

Lease Operating Expense – In 2013, Chaparral forecasts lease operating expenses per barrel equivalent to be in the range of $14.25 to $14.75.

General and Administrative Expense – Chaparral expects general and administrative expenses to range from $5.50 to $6.00 per barrel of oil equivalent in 2013.

About Chaparral Energy

Founded in 1988, Chaparral Energy, Inc. is a growing independent oil and natural gas production and exploitation company, headquartered in Oklahoma City. The Company is an oil-focused company and one of the largest oil producers in the State of Oklahoma. The long-term growth of the company is positioned to come from its development of CO2 EOR operations, with near-term growth coming from drilling activities in repeatable resource plays. The Company holds a significant acreage position in the liquids-rich Northern Oklahoma Mississippi Play, along with several other developing plays in the Mid-Continent and Permian Basins.
